Lake Nebagamon Regulations

Short‑term rentals are permitted citywide with low fees ($50 annual or $10/month) and a modest inspection fee; licenses are straightforward with no cap and a clear path through state, county, and city requirements.

About Lake Nebagamon

Lake Nebagamon is a small village in Douglas County, in the far northwestern corner of Wisconsin, set on the shores of the lake from which it takes its name. With a population of approximately 1,000 residents, the community has the feel of a quiet Northwoods lake village, where year-round homes mingle with seasonal cabins. It is best known as a recreational lake community and serves as a gateway to the broader lake country of northwestern Wisconsin, located roughly 25 to 30 miles southeast of Duluth, Minnesota, the nearest major city, which sits at the western tip of Lake Superior.

At the heart of the village is Lake Nebagamon, a sizable body of water prized for walleye, northern pike, bass, and panfish. The lake supports boating, kayaking, swimming, and, in winter, ice fishing, with public access points that draw both day-trippers and cabin owners through every season. The surrounding woods and quiet residential lanes give the village its signature unhurried pace.

About 20 minutes to the north, Pattison State Park is home to Big Manitou Falls, one of the tallest waterfalls east of the Rocky Mountains at 165 feet, along with the smaller Little Manitou Falls. The park offers campsites, hiking trails, and scenic overlooks of the Big Manitou River gorge, making it a popular day trip for families and nature lovers staying in the area.

Roughly 30 minutes northeast, the Brule River State Forest follows the Bois Brule River, sometimes called the "River of Presidents" for its historic connection to several U.S. presidents who fished its waters. The river is celebrated for its spring steelhead and fall salmon runs, and the surrounding forest offers camping, paddling, and trout fishing in a classic Northwoods setting.

About 30 minutes northwest, Duluth, Minnesota provides a full slate of Lake Superior attractions, including Canal Park, the Aerial Lift Bridge, and the start of the North Shore Scenic Drive. The city offers restaurants, museums, and a striking urban counterpoint to the wooded quiet of Lake Nebagamon, giving visitors an easy day-trip option.

Lake Nebagamon makes a compelling base for short-term rentals because it pairs a small, slow-paced Northwoods atmosphere with surprisingly broad regional access. Guests can spend mornings fishing or paddling on the village lake, drive a short distance to one of Wisconsin's signature waterfalls or a storied trout river, and still reach the Lake Superior shoreline for a day of city sightseeing and harbor views. That mix of quiet lakeside character and proximity to the Twin Ports, the North Shore, and thousands of acres of public forest makes the village an attractive anchor for travelers seeking both relaxation and outdoor adventure in the Upper Midwest.
